Default Nokia expects 4G to pick up this year

Rumours of its demise exagerated

Former maker of rubber wear Nokia claims that demand for higher speed 4G network equipment starting to recover this year.

Nokia and other telco hardware makers have been suffering lately because the 4G market has been saterated and the 5G market has not even started yet.

However Nokia's chief executive Rajeev Suri announced a series of deals with telecom operators and said he expected things to turn around – starting with Japan.
